Before we proceed, it is essential to understand the relationship between mass and volume. The volume of a substance is the amount of space it occupies, while mass is the measure of its inertia or the amount of matter it contains. In the case of water, 1 ton (1000 kilograms) occupies a specific volume, which we will explore in detail.
